Product Introduction: IRFB4310ZPBF-VB

IRFB4310ZPBF-VB is a high-performance N-channel MOSFET with TO220 package and advanced Trench technology. Designed for high voltage and high current applications, this MOSFET can withstand drain-source voltage (VDS) up to 100V and has excellent current handling capability (ID up to 120A). Its on-resistance (RDS(ON)) is extremely low, which can effectively reduce energy loss under high current conditions and improve the overall efficiency of the system. IRFB4310ZPBF-VB is an ideal choice for high-power power electronic systems, providing excellent performance and reliability.

Detailed parameter description:
1. **Package type**: TO220
2. **Configuration**: Single N-channel MOSFET
3. **Drain-source voltage (VDS)**: 100V
4. **Gate-source voltage (VGS)**: ±20V
5. **Threshold voltage (Vth)**: 3V
6. **On-resistance (RDS(ON))**: 5mΩ @ VGS = 10V
7. **Continuous drain current (ID)**: 120A
8. **Working technology**: Trench technology
9. **Power dissipation (Pd)**: 150W
10. **Operating temperature range**: -55°C to 175°C
11. **Gate charge (Qg)**: 170nC (typical)
12. **Input capacitance (Ciss)**: 4200pF (typical value)

Domain and module applications:

Application fields and module examples:

1. **High-power power management**: The high current handling capability and low on-resistance of the IRFB4310ZPBF-VB make it ideal for high-power power management systems. In power modules, this MOSFET can effectively control current, reduce energy loss, and improve the overall efficiency and stability of the system.

2. **Electric vehicles and hybrid vehicles**: In the motor drive systems of electric vehicles and hybrid vehicles, the high voltage tolerance and excellent thermal performance of the IRFB4310ZPBF-VB make it an ideal choice. This MOSFET can provide reliable performance in high-current applications, improving the efficiency and reliability of the power system.

3. **Industrial power conversion**: In industrial power conversion applications, such as inverters and high-power motor drives, the high current capability and low RDS(ON) of the IRFB4310ZPBF-VB can effectively improve the efficiency of power conversion and ensure the stability and reliability of the system during long-term operation.

4. **Solar Inverter**: In solar inverter applications, the high voltage handling capability and low on-resistance of the IRFB4310ZPBF-VB enable efficient power conversion. This MOSFET can effectively improve the conversion efficiency of the inverter and ensure efficient operation and long-term reliability of the solar system.
